Senior Backend Storage Engineer

2 days ago


Sydney, New South Wales, Australia beBeeStorage Full time $180,000 - $200,000

Looking for a challenging role in software engineering? We're seeking a talented individual to join our team as a Senior Software Engineer.

About the Role

We are looking for a skilled and experienced software engineer to design, build, and optimize high-performance backend storage solutions on AWS cloud infrastructure. You will be responsible for developing distributed storage systems, APIs, and backend services that power mission-critical applications, ensuring low-latency, high-throughput, and fault-tolerant data storage. Your work will directly impact system reliability, scalability, and cost efficiency.

You will collaborate closely with senior engineers, architects, SREs, and product teams to define technical roadmaps, improve storage efficiency, and optimize access patterns. You will drive performance tuning, data modeling, caching strategies, and cost optimization across AWS storage services like S3, DynamoDB, EBS, EFS, FSx, and Glacier. Additionally, you will contribute to infrastructure automation, security best practices, and monitoring strategies using tools like Terraform, CloudWatch, Prometheus, and OpenTelemetry.

In this role, you will also be responsible for troubleshooting and resolving production incidents related to data integrity, latency spikes, and storage failures, ensuring high availability and disaster recovery preparedness. You will mentor junior engineers, participate in design reviews and architectural discussions, and advocate for engineering best practices such as CI/CD automation, infrastructure as code, and observability-driven development. Your contributions will directly impact the organization's ability to scale its storage infrastructure efficiently while maintaining security, reliability, and compliance with industry standards.

Responsibilities:

  • Design, build, and optimize high-performance backend storage solutions on AWS cloud infrastructure.
  • Develop distributed storage systems, APIs, and backend services that power mission-critical applications.
  • Collaborate with senior engineers, architects, SREs, and product teams to define technical roadmaps and improve storage efficiency.
  • Drive performance tuning, data modeling, caching strategies, and cost optimization across AWS storage services.
  • Contribute to infrastructure automation, security best practices, and monitoring strategies using various tools.
Requirements

To succeed in this role, you should have:

  • Bachelor's or Master's degree in Computer Science, Software Engineering, or a related technical field.
  • 5+ years of experience in backend software development.
  • 3+ years of hands-on experience working with AWS cloud services, particularly AWS storage technologies (S3, DynamoDB, EBS, EFS, FSx, or Glacier).
  • 3+ years of experience in designing and developing distributed systems or high-scale backend services.
  • Strong programming skills in Kotlin.
  • Experience working in agile environments following DevOps and CI/CD best practices.
Benefits

We offer a wide range of benefits designed to support your career growth and well-being, including:

  • Health and wellbeing resources.
  • Paid volunteer days.
  • Mentorship opportunities.
  • Professional development budget.
About Us

We are a company committed to delivering innovative solutions that meet the needs of our customers. Our products help teams all over the world to collaborate and achieve their goals. We believe in creating a positive work environment that fosters creativity, innovation, and teamwork. Join us and be part of a dynamic team that is shaping the future of software engineering.



  • Sydney, New South Wales, Australia beBeeStorage Full time $150,000 - $180,000

    Backend Storage Solutions EngineerWe are seeking an experienced Backend Storage Solutions Engineer to play a critical role in designing, building, and optimizing high-performance, scalable, and resilient storage solutions on AWS cloud infrastructure.Main Responsibilities:Design and develop distributed storage systems, APIs, and backend services that power...


  • Sydney, New South Wales, Australia beBeeSoftware Full time $180,000 - $220,000

    Job Overview">We are seeking a seasoned software engineer to join our team and play a critical role in designing, building, and optimizing high-performance, scalable, and resilient backend storage solutions.">As a senior software engineer, you will be responsible for developing distributed storage systems, APIs, and backend services that power...


  • Sydney, New South Wales, Australia beBeeCloud Full time $156,360 - $224,520

    Discover a Senior Cloud Architect opportunity to design, build and optimize high-performance backend storage solutions on AWS cloud infrastructure.You will play a key role in developing distributed storage systems, APIs and backend services that power mission-critical applications ensuring low-latency, high-throughput and fault-tolerant data storage.Your...


  • Sydney, New South Wales, Australia beBeeDevelopment Full time $120,000 - $200,000

    Backend Storage Solutions EngineerWe are seeking a highly skilled Backend Storage Solutions Engineer to join our team. In this role, you will design, build, and optimize high-performance, scalable, and resilient backend storage solutions on AWS cloud infrastructure.You will be responsible for developing distributed storage systems, APIs, and backend services...


  • Sydney, New South Wales, Australia Atlassian Full time

    OverviewAt Atlassian, employees can choose where they work — in an office, from home, or a combination of the two. We hire people in any country where we have a legal entity. Interviews and onboarding are conducted virtually as part of being a distributed-first company. Our office is in Sydney, Australia, but eligible candidates may work remotely across...


  • Sydney, New South Wales, Australia beBeeSenior Full time

    Unlock your full potential as a senior software engineer and take on the challenge of designing, building, and optimizing high-performance backend storage solutions.As a key member of our team, you will be responsible for developing distributed storage systems, APIs, and backend services that power mission-critical applications. Your expertise in designing...


  • Sydney, New South Wales, Australia beBeeBackend Full time $140,000 - $170,000

    **Job Summary:**We are seeking an experienced software engineer to join our team as a Senior Backend Developer. In this role, you will be responsible for designing and building high-performance, scalable, and resilient backend storage solutions on AWS cloud infrastructure.


  • Sydney, New South Wales, Australia beBeeCloudStorage Full time $140,160 - $221,400

    Job OverviewWe are seeking an experienced Software Solutions Architect to join our team. As a key member of our engineering organization, you will play a critical role in designing and building high-performance, scalable backend storage solutions on AWS cloud infrastructure.The ideal candidate will have hands-on experience working with distributed storage...


  • Sydney, New South Wales, Australia Ordermentum Full time

    Join to apply for the Senior Backend Engineer role at Ordermentum1 day ago Be among the first 25 applicantsJoin to apply for the Senior Backend Engineer role at OrdermentumGet AI-powered advice on this job and more exclusive features.At Ordermentum, our purpose is to create a more sustainable food and beverage industry, by helping venues and suppliers trade...


  • Sydney, New South Wales, Australia beBeeBackendEngineer Full time $125,000 - $175,000

    Technical Visionary WantedWe're seeking a highly skilled and experienced backend engineer to join our team as a Technical Owner. This role offers a unique opportunity to shape the technical direction of our company-wide platform, driving innovation and excellence.The ideal candidate will have a proven track record of solving complex problems, leading...